Company Overview
ADP dominates in value with a market cap of 130.96 billion USD, eclipsing FTAI’s 11.74 billion USD by roughly 11.15×.
FTAI carries a higher beta at 1.66, indicating it’s more sensitive to market moves, while ADP remains steadier at 0.78.
Symbol | ADP | FTAI |
---|---|---|
Company Name | Automatic Data Processing, Inc. | FTAI Aviation Ltd. |
Country | US | US |
Sector | Industrials | Industrials |
Industry | Staffing & Employment Services | Rental & Leasing Services |
CEO | Ms. Maria Black | Mr. Joseph P. Adams Jr. |
Price | 322.63 USD | 114.52 USD |
Market Cap | 130.96 billion USD | 11.74 billion USD |
Beta | 0.78 | 1.66 |
Exchange | NASDAQ | NASDAQ |
IPO Date | March 17, 1980 | May 14, 2015 |
ADR | No | No |

Valuation Metrics Comparison
The section examines key financial ratios to assess the valuation of ADP and FTAI based on earnings, cash flow, sales, and book value. Pay attention to the following notable points where extreme values stand out.
- FTAI features a high P/E of 199.04, indicating strong growth expectations, compared to ADP at 32.83, which trades at a more standard valuation based on its current earnings.
- FTAI reports a negative Price-to-Free Cash Flow ratio of -25.18, showing a cash flow shortfall that could threaten its operational sustainability, while ADP at 28.97 maintains positive cash flow.
Symbol | ADP | FTAI |
---|---|---|
Price-to-Earnings Ratio (P/E, TTM) | 32.83 | 199.04 |
Forward PEG Ratio (TTM) | 3.72 | 8.92 |
Price-to-Sales Ratio (P/S, TTM) | 6.48 | 6.14 |
Price-to-Book Ratio (P/B, TTM) | 22.42 | 414.51 |
Price-to-Free Cash Flow Ratio (P/FCF, TTM) | 28.97 | -25.18 |
EV-to-EBITDA (TTM) | 21.45 | 26.32 |
EV-to-Sales (TTM) | 6.56 | 6.08 |
EV-to-Free Cash Flow (TTM) | 29.32 | -24.94 |
Dividend Comparison
ADP’s dividend yield of 1.82% is about 132% higher than FTAI’s 0.79%, underscoring its stronger focus on returning cash to shareholders.
Symbol | ADP | FTAI |
---|---|---|
Dividend Yield (TTM) | 1.82% | 0.79% |
